In constant motion…out of sight. Eccentric multimillionaires, they stay on the road to evade the authorities and the mob. Not nearly as rough as it sounds, they live in—and drive—a palace: a luxury double-decker rv. Then a desperate call from the past takes them back to when they first saw each other, and acquired their home on wheels.
